excel如何用公式判断单元格的值是否为数字、英文、中文,以及相应的计数

一、excel如何用公式判断单元格的值是否为数字、英文、中文。

A列为数据列,B列为判断列

=LOOKUP(CODE(ASC(A1)),{48,65,123;"数字","英文","中文"})
录入单元格B1下拉。
ASCII可显示字符的十进制编码
从48开始是数字0
从65开始是英文字母A
从123开始包含中文等其他字符。

以上为纯数字、纯英文、纯中文。

混编的判断结果如下:(谁在前优先原则)

中英混合的,如“中国a”判断为中文,“a中国“判断为英文。

二、

EXCEL函数只能统计数字和字符,不能识别中文英文
假设是A列
则数字单元格数=COUNT(A:A)
字符单元格数(中文或英文)=COUNTA(A:A)-COUNT(A:A)

原文地址:https://www.cnblogs.com/jiaotashidi/p/5973905.html